Why do steam and Amazon have varied pricing?

Like I already mentioned in the thread earlier it's totally at the publisher's discretion atm, it'll probably be some time until everyone's on the same page.
Mostly the Square Enix published games on Steam match retail prices but titles like Arkham Knight and MGS V are still more expensive than the boxed copies available locally.
